How does the regulation of bitcoin mining differ across different countries?

- GiorgiaJun 05, 2024 · a year agoThe regulation of bitcoin mining varies significantly from country to country. In some countries, such as China, there are strict regulations in place that limit or even ban bitcoin mining due to concerns about energy consumption and financial risks. On the other hand, countries like the United States and Canada have more lenient regulations and are considered favorable for mining operations. These differences in regulations can have a significant impact on the profitability and sustainability of mining operations in different countries. Additionally, the regulatory environment can also influence the overall adoption of bitcoin, as mining plays a crucial role in securing the network and validating transactions.
- BogdanJun 16, 2022 · 3 years agoBitcoin mining regulations differ across countries due to varying government policies and concerns. Some countries, like Iceland and Norway, have favorable regulations due to their abundant renewable energy sources, which make mining operations more sustainable and environmentally friendly. Other countries, such as Russia and Iran, have embraced bitcoin mining as a way to boost their economies and attract foreign investments. However, there are also countries that have imposed strict regulations or even banned mining altogether, citing concerns about energy consumption, illegal activities, and potential risks to the financial system. These differences in regulations create a diverse landscape for bitcoin mining globally.
